2.2. Breakdown of the 11-Question Format

The MMSE consists of 11 questions divided into five sections: orientation (10 points), registration (3 points), attention and calculation (5 points), memory recall (3 points), and language (8 points). Orientation assesses time and place awareness. Registration tests repetition of words. Attention involves simple arithmetic. Memory requires recalling words. Language evaluates naming, repetition, reading, and writing. This structured format ensures a systematic evaluation of cognitive function, aiding in early detection of impairments. Each section is scored separately, providing a detailed cognitive profile.

7.1. MMSE vs. Montreal Cognitive Assessment (MoCA)

The MMSE and MoCA are both widely used cognitive assessments, but they differ in scope and sensitivity. The MMSE is an 11-question test focusing on orientation, memory, attention, and language, while the MoCA includes additional tasks assessing executive functions and visuospatial abilities. The MoCA is more sensitive to mild cognitive impairment but is longer and more complex. The MMSE is preferred for quick screenings in primary care, whereas the MoCA is often used in research and clinical settings requiring detailed assessments. Both tools are available in Spanish adaptations.

7.2. Strengths and Limitations of the MMSE

The MMSE is a quick, easy-to-administer tool with high sensitivity for moderate to severe cognitive impairment. Its brevity and simplicity make it ideal for primary care settings. However, it lacks sensitivity for mild cognitive impairment and is influenced by education and cultural background. The test does not assess executive function or complex cognitive tasks, limiting its depth. Despite these limitations, its widespread use and availability in Spanish adaptations make it a valuable screening tool for dementia and cognitive decline in diverse populations.

Limitations of the MMSE

The MMSE has limitations, including floor and ceiling effects, reduced sensitivity to mild cognitive impairment, and potential biases related to education and literacy levels.

10.1. Floor and Ceiling Effects

The MMSE’s scoring system can exhibit floor and ceiling effects, limiting its ability to detect subtle cognitive changes. The ceiling effect occurs when high-functioning individuals score near the maximum, making it difficult to measure improvements. Conversely, the floor effect impacts those with severe impairment, as low scores may not differentiate between varying degrees of cognitive decline. These effects reduce the test’s sensitivity in both high and low cognitive ranges, potentially leading to inaccurate assessments.

10.2. Sensitivity to Mild Cognitive Impairment

The MMSE has limited sensitivity in detecting mild cognitive impairment (MCI), as it is designed for broader cognitive screening. Subtle deficits in early stages of cognitive decline may not be captured due to its relatively simple structure. Patients with MCI often score within the normal range, making it difficult to identify early signs of impairment. This limitation highlights the need for more detailed assessments when MCI is suspected, as the MMSE alone may not provide sufficient insight into mild or progressing cognitive issues.

10.3. Impact of Education and Literacy

Educational background and literacy significantly influence MMSE performance. Individuals with lower education may score poorly on tasks like writing or reading, not due to cognitive impairment but limited exposure. Cultural adaptations in Spanish versions aim to address these disparities, ensuring fairness. Administering the MMSE requires accounting for educational levels to avoid misinterpretation. This highlights the need for tailored approaches to ensure accurate cognitive assessment across diverse populations.
